New Review! Greed (The Elite Seven #5) by Amo Jones 4 Cranky Stars

Greed (The Elite Seven, #5)Greed by Amo Jones
My rating: 4 of 5 stars

4 Cranky Stars


Micha Dixon AKA Greed wants it all. He really doesn’t need the Elite he just wants to have his hands in everything. He’s tattooed and pierced with an artist soul that his parents despise. They want him to conform. He loved Evie Blackwell once but then bullied her relentlessly. Her brother is his best friend Mason Blackwell AKA Pride. When Mason is shipped off Evie drops off the planet for two years he wanders aimlessly. Evie wasn’t so lucky to be free she had to spend two years at the hands of The Captain. Their paths cross again at Saint Augustine and it gets messy. Micah wants to save Evie and Evie isn’t quick to trust. When Greed is given his task, it will destroy the only thing in his life he truly loves.


I was excited for Greed but I’m not sure how I feel about him now. He was reckless and just expected everyone to forgive him. I liked the friendship between him and Mason and how they can lean on each other. There were some unanswered questions that I hope will be answered in the next two books. Like hello Envy? The only ones who know are who Greed told. I felt bad for Evie I can’t imagine what she endured. She was treated like a disposable doll it was skeevy. Up next is Gluttony and I’m sad we are nearing the end of this journey.
